色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

html css環形

劉柏宏2年前10瀏覽0評論

HTML和CSS是現代網頁設計中不可或缺的兩個技術,而環形元素是其中一個很熱門的設計。這種設計展現出專業感和獨特的美感,成為了很多網站和應用的首選設計元素。那么,怎樣使用HTML和CSS來實現環形呢?

/* CSS代碼 */
.circle-container {
position: relative;
}
.circle {
position: absolute;
top: 0;
left: 0;
width: 100px;
height: 100px;
border-radius: 50%;
border: 1px solid black;
clip: rect(0, 50px, 100px, 0);
}
.circle:after {
content: '';
position: absolute;
top: 0;
left: 50px;
width: 100px;
height: 100px;
border-radius: 50%;
border: 1px solid black;
clip: rect(0, 100px, 100px, 50px);
}

我們先看HTML代碼的寫法。在一個容器內,將實現環形的div節點添加一個類名為“circle”的CSS類,該類實現一個半徑為50px的圓,并將其截取為一個左半圓。然后,將在該節點之后追加一個偽元素,其實現一個半徑為50px的圓,并將其截取為右半圓。兩個半圓組合在一起,便可呈現出一個完整的環形。

CSS樣式的設置分為兩部分,第一部分實現一個class為“circle-container”的容器,并為其設置相對定位。其他節點的定位均是基于該容器進行的。第二部分則是為剛才所提到的“circle”CSS類及其偽元素進行具體的樣式設置。這里通過clip屬性對半圓的形狀進行設定,很巧妙地實現了半圓展示的效果。

總結起來,實現環形的HTML和CSS結合代碼如下:

/* CSS代碼 */ .circle-container { position: relative; } .circle { position: absolute; top: 0; left: 0; width: 100px; height: 100px; border-radius: 50%; border: 1px solid black; clip: rect(0, 50px, 100px, 0); } .circle:after { content: ''; position: absolute; top: 0; left: 50px; width: 100px; height: 100px; border-radius: 50%; border: 1px solid black; clip: rect(0, 100px, 100px, 50px); }

以上代碼只是環形實現的一種方式,還有很多其他的方法可以實現環形的設計。只要多嘗試,多學習,將HTML和CSS技術運用到實際設計中,就能創造出更豐富、獨特的美感。希望本文可以對你有所幫助!